The school men’s basketball program is known as the Crimson Tide. The basketball team has achieved several regular season conference championships since its early beginnings in 1934 until the most recent one in 2002. There have also been other post season tournaments victories in 1934, 1982, 1987, 1989, 1990 and 1991.
It wasn’t until recent year that Crimson Tide has advanced into several of the Elite Eight NCAA tournaments. The team plays its home games at the Coleman Coliseum and their current head coach is Mark Gottfried.
Gottfried has been to the head of the team since 1999; he possesses an overall record of 180-108 (.625) and has led Crimson Tide to 5 consecutive trips to the NCAA Tournament.
The 2008-09 team depends on a sinlge man, Ronald Steele who became one of the nations best guards.
